A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 44215 and ZIP Code 44217: population, income, housing, and more.

ZIP 44215 and ZIP 44217 are ZIP Code areas in Ohio.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 44217 has the higher population (3,633 vs 2,574 in ZIP 44215). ZIP 44215 has the higher median household income ($79,352 vs $64,800 in ZIP 44217). ZIP 44215 has the higher median home value ($202,000 vs $178,000 in ZIP 44217).
